Our Garage Door Repair Services in Palos Hills
Spring Repair in Palos Hills
Torsion springs on sloped-driveway doors carry uneven load. In Palos Hills, where the Valparaiso Moraine pitches garage floors at angles rare in Hickory Hills or Justice, springs fatigue faster on the low side and often snap out of cycle. Track Realignment
Hillside lots shift. The 1960s and 1970s split-levels that dominate Palos Hills — built specifically to capitalize on this terrain — have garage tracks that slowly torque as the foundation settles. We see vertical tracks leaning toward the door, horizontal tracks sagging where ceiling mounts pull free, and rollers binding in the curve. Track realignment in Palos Hills costs $120–$240. We check the full run, not just the obvious bend, because on these older homes the problem usually runs deeper than it looks.

Cable Repair
Cables fray where they wrap around drums at odd angles on sloped-lift doors. In Palos Hills, the moraine’s grade changes mean cables often wear asymmetrically — one side fatigued, the other pristine. We replace cables in matched pairs and inspect the drum set for groove damage. Cable repair runs $130–$250.

Common Garage Door Repair Problems We See in Palos Hills Homes
- Ice buildup tears bottom seals loose by late winter. Chicago’s freeze-thaw cycles are worse here because the moraine’s drainage patterns pool meltwater at sloped garage thresholds. The seal ices to the concrete, then rips free on the first warm-day opening. We see this on north-facing garages near the forest preserve by February.
- Humidity from the Palos Forest Preserves warps wood doors and rots weatherstripping. The oak and hickory canopy holds moisture year-round, and garages on the preserve side of town — especially those without vented soffits — see accelerated deterioration compared to open suburbs like Worth.
- Heavy acorn and debris loads jam tracks and stress operators every fall. The forest preserve canopy drops hard. North- and west-facing garages catch the brunt, and we’ve cleared tracks packed solid enough to stall a ¾-horsepower Genie. Fall tune-ups are especially high-demand in Palos Hills for this reason.
- Settled slabs misalign tracks on 50-year-old raised-ranch garages. The hillside lots shifted gradually, and now the vertical track leans, the door binds halfway up, and homeowners blame the opener. We check slab level first on every Palos Hills call — it’s usually the terrain, not the motor.
Pricing for Garage Door Repair in Palos Hills, IL
A typical garage door repair in Palos Hills runs $150–$600 depending on what’s failed and how the moraine slope has affected the hardware. Here’s what specific repairs cost:
| Service | Price Range in Palos Hills |
|---|---|
| Spring Repair | $180–$340 |
| Track Realignment | $120–$240 |
| Panel Replacement | $250–$500 |
| Cable Repair | $130–$250 |
| Roller Replacement | $110–$220 |
| Opener Repair | $120–$320 |
